How do you pivot a banned college ridesharing app into a voice AI company handling 300 million customer service calls?

Brian Schiff is the co-founder and CEO of Flip, a verticalized AI voice assistant that automates customer service calls for transportation, retail, and healthcare brands.

After realizing their Cornell ridesharing app was a dead end, Brian and his co-founder Sam pivoted into voice AI. Today, Flip automates up to 90 percent of routine support calls for over 250 enterprise companies and recently raised a $20M Series A at a $100M valuation.

Brian started his entrepreneurial journey at Cornell's eLab accelerator. He navigated the near-total collapse of transportation revenue during the pandemic to build a highly efficient business growing 3X year over year.
